Pediatric oncology in Pakistan
1Children Cancer Hospital, Karachi, Pakistan. shamvil@cyber.net.pk
Pediatric oncology in Pakistan has seen significant growth in treatment facilities and expertise over the past decade. While challenges remain, more children now access quality cancer care, with pediatric palliative care in its early stages.

Background:
- Pediatric oncology in Pakistan has advanced significantly in the last decade.
- There's an increased availability of treatment facilities and specialized expertise.
- Despite progress, a portion of children still face barriers in accessing treatment centers.
Purpose of the Study:
- To evaluate the development and current state of pediatric oncology services in Pakistan.
- To highlight improvements in treatment access, nursing, and allied services.
- To underscore the role of philanthropic support and specific institutions in advancing childhood cancer care.
Main Methods:
- The study is based on a review of the development of pediatric oncology in Pakistan.
- Analysis of the increase in treatment facilities and expertise.
- Assessment of improvements in nursing and allied services.
Main Results:
- Substantial increase in pediatric oncology facilities and expertise.
- Improved access to quality cancer treatment for more children.
- Gradual enhancement of pediatric oncology nursing and allied services.
- Pediatric palliative care is in its nascent stages of development.
- Philanthropic organizations play a crucial role in supporting pediatric oncology services.
Conclusions:
- Pediatric oncology in Pakistan has made considerable progress over the last decade.
- Increased access to quality cancer treatment and improved supportive services are evident.
- Institutions like Children Cancer Hospital are vital for providing treatment, capacity building, and awareness for childhood cancer in Pakistan.
